Securing and Managing Election Data: Best Practices
Ensuring the integrity of election data is paramount to safeguarding public confidence. Implementing robust best practices during the entire election lifecycle is crucial. This includes robust risk assessments, implementation of secure infrastructure, rigorous access control measures, and regular security audits. , Moreover , it's essential to inform election officials on best practices and promote a culture of data protection awareness within election organizations. By adhering to these best practices, jurisdictions can minimize the risk of data breaches and ensure the reliability of election results.
- Employ multi-factor authentication to restrict access to sensitive data
- Implement encryption techniques to protect data both in transit and at rest
- Conduct regular vulnerability assessments and penetration tests to identify weaknesses
- Develop incident response plans to effectively handle potential security breaches

Citizen Engagement and Trust: Fostering Successful Election Management
robust citizen participation is vital for the success of any election. When citizens are involved, they cultivate trust in the electoral system. This trust bolsters the legitimacy and impact of elections, ensuring that they reflect the will of the people.
Elections thrive when citizens are educated about the individuals, the issues, and the voting process itself. Platforms for citizen engagement should be varied and accessible to all members of society. This can include public forums, assemblies, online platforms, and outreach programs.
By encouraging citizen involvement, election management bodies can foster a more sense of accountability in the electoral process. This, in turn, results in fair elections that reflect the interests of all citizens.
